Aluminum Windows Service Questions
What are aluminum windows? Aluminum windows are frames made from lightweight, durable metal known for strength and low maintenance.
Are aluminum windows energy-efficient? Modern aluminum windows often feature thermal breaks that improve insulation and reduce heat transfer.
What types of aluminum window styles are available? Common styles include casement, sliding, picture, and awning windows to suit various preferences and property designs.
How long do aluminum windows typically last? Aluminum windows generally have a long lifespan, often lasting 20 years or more with proper care.
